Amphenol ICC (FCI) BERGSTIK® unshrouded breakaway header, 10 positions, 2 rows, 0.100" pitch, through-hole solder termination, tin-lead mating and post finish, UL94 V-0.
| Parameter | Value |
|---|---|
| Series | BERGSTIK® |
| Gender | Male Pin |
| Mounting type | Through Hole |
| Connector type | Header, Breakaway |
| Fastening type | Push-Pull |
| Contact material | Phosphor Bronze |
| Insulation color | Black |
| Insulation height | 0.100\" (2.54mm) |
| Insulation material | Thermoplastic |
| Material flammability rating | UL94 V-0 |
| Style | Board to Board or Cable |
| Package | Bulk |
| Shrouding | Unshrouded |
| Termination | Solder |
| Contact shape | Square |
| Rows | 2 |
| Pitch | 0.100\" (2.54mm) |
| Positions | 10 |
| Row spacing - mating | 0.100\" (2.54mm) |
| Contact finish - post | Tin-Lead |
| Contact length - post | 0.095\" (2.41mm) |
| Overall contact length | 0.425\" (10.80mm) |
| Contact finish - mating | Tin-Lead |
| Contact length - mating | 0.230\" (5.84mm) |
| Contact finish thickness - post | 150.0µin (3.81µm) |
| Contact finish thickness - mating | 150.0µin (3.81µm) |
